Fort wall of Mysore Palace restored
News

Fort wall of Mysore Palace restored

June 30, 2023

Mysore/Mysuru: The restoration works of the part of the fort wall of Mysore Palace has been completed. Following copious rainfall in the city last year, seven foot tall fort wall to the left of Kote Maramma Temple towards Varaha Gate had collapsed 20 metre wide on Oct. 18, 2022. Srirama Park, an eyesore at Goddess Saraswathi’s Puram

June 30, 2023

Mysore/Mysuru: Heaps of waste, mounds of mud, fallen tree branches left uncleared, an insecure gate, foul-smelling toilets, inadequate lighting and poor hygiene — these are some of the unpleasant sights that greet visitors at the ‘Srirama’ Park, situated between 5th Main Road and 2nd Cross in Saraswathipuram, falling under MCC Ward 21. Twin concerts tomorrow at Vasudevacharya’s house
News

Twin concerts tomorrow at Vasudevacharya’s house

June 30, 2023

Mysore/Mysuru: Sri Mysore Vasudevacharya’s house, opp. Senthil Kumar Textiles, Basaveshvara Circle, New Sayyaji Rao road, in city is playing host to two concerts on Saturday (July 1). Sitar recital by Surmani Anupama on July 2

June 30, 2023

Mysore/Mysuru: Raaga Vaibhava Charitable Trust has organised a Hindustani classical sitar concert by Surmani Anupama Bhagwat on July 2 at 6 pm at  Vasudevacharya Bhavana on JLB road, Mysuru. Bharatanatyam Arrangetram of Panchami Gopal on July 1

June 30, 2023

Mysore/Mysuru: The Bharatanatyam Arrangetram of Panchami Gopal, a disciple of Guru Preeti Ramakrishnan, will be held at Nadabrahma Sangeetha Sabha on JLB road in city on July 1 (Saturday) at 5 pm.
